Arlington Nail On Low Voltage Mounting Bracket
LVN Bracket
Install your low voltage cables in a fraction of the time with the Arlington LVN Nail-On Mounting Bracket. The non-metallic, non-conductive, plastic construction makes them perfect for Class 2 networking and audio-video cabling runs. Designed for bare wood studs in new construction areas, these brackets come with a pair of angled captive nails and arrive ready to install. Simply tap the nails into the side of the exposed stud and you’re done.
They include a molded loop for tying off wires and a side tab for added stability. The unique side-fastening nail-in process also increases accuracy by decreasing pushback. The LVN low voltage mounting bracket is for use with standard wallplates and faceplates. These nail-in style boxes are also available in two, three, and four-gang configurations. They are UL listed and CSA rated for low voltage use and are not compatible with electrical wiring.
